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> [SQL] warunek where
roghatt
post
Post #1





Grupa: Zarejestrowani
Postów: 250
Pomógł: 11
Dołączył: 20.03.2006

Ostrzeżenie: (0%)
-----


Witam
Mam takie zapytanie
  1. SELECT count(ogl_id) FROM _o_ogloszenia WHERE ogl_kategoria="cos" AND ogl_aktywne="1"


chodzi mi o warunek ogl_kategoria="cos"
zamiast "cos" ma byc pewna wartosc, wartosc sklada sie z liczby zapisanej w zmiennej $zapytanieilosc i do tej cyferki ma dodac "_0"
czyli np. ogl_kategoria="15_0"

Jak to ma wygladac? probowalem cos takiego
  1. SELECT count(ogl_id) FROM _o_ogloszenia WHERE ogl_kategoria=$zapytanieilosc"_0" AND ogl_aktywne="1"

nie mialem z tym stycznosci jeszcze i dlatego nie wiem jak polaczyc w warunku zmienna i ciag znakow.
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
roghatt
post
Post #2





Grupa: Zarejestrowani
Postów: 250
Pomógł: 11
Dołączył: 20.03.2006

Ostrzeżenie: (0%)
-----


w manualu widzialem ale chyba nie to...
zmienna wpisana w cudzyslowiu z kropkami z przodu...
czlowiek sie dopiero uczy...
dziekuje za pomoc


ok ale dlaczego jak juz wstawiam takie cos:
  1. $zapytanieilosc2=$zapytanieilosc."_0";
  2. $zapytanie=mysql_query("SELECT COUNT(ogl_id) FROM _o_ogloszenia WHERE ogl_kategoria=$zapytanieilosc2 AND ogl_aktywne="1"");
  3. echo 'ilosc:'. mysql_num_rows($zapytanie);


wyswietla mi blad w tej linijce z zapytaniem
Parse error: syntax error, unexpected T_LNUMBER in kategorie.php on line 20

Ten post edytował freelinkz 7.09.2009, 12:30:11
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 4.10.2025 - 20:53